How they compare
Brazil currently reports 15.9% against 15.7% in Costa Rica, a difference of 0.2%.
The two have swapped places 2 times across 11 shared years of data; in 2009 it was Brazil ahead.
Brazil ranks 26th and Costa Rica ranks 28th of 37 countries.
Brazil has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Brazil | Costa Rica |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 26.8% | 16.1% | 10.7% | Brazil |
| 2010s | 19.9% | 15.6% | 4.3% | Brazil |
| 2020s | 16.9% | 15.9% | 1.0% | Brazil |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
